## Tidemark Widget — Restart Procedure

If the tide-table widget on Harborglass shows stale predictions, first check the Moonfetch sync job; it pulls harmonic constants nightly. Restart with `moonfetch --resync`. If the widget still lags, flush the prediction cache and redeploy the widget pod. Verify against the Selkenport reference station — readings should match within two minutes. The resync call authenticates against our internal Ebbline service, and you'll need credentials on your first run. The key is below.

app token of kahop-kaguf = kto2_rs

**Ticket: Audit-log viewer drops events past page 40**

New folks: the Ledgerglass viewer is our internal tool for browsing tenant audit events. Bug: pagination breaks after page 40 — the cursor resets and pages repeat. Filters by actor still work; date filters do not combine with actor filters. Owner: Tomas on the Brightwell team. Workaround: export to CSV for anything older than two weeks. Repro needs the staging tenant only. The broken frontend build is identified by the token below.

session token of bajeg-bajop = htk4_6c57

INTERNAL MEMO — Dispatch Desk

Re: Recalled charger pallet, Holloway warehouse

A full pallet of recalled Embervolt chargers is staged at dock four, shrink-wrapped with red recall banding. The pallet must ship as a single unit; do not break it down or combine it with other freight. The Tarnley Transport driver is scheduled for Wednesday at 08:30 and will present a recall collection form, which must match our manifest before release. Keep the area clear until then. When the driver arrives, relay the instruction below.

dispatch memo: the istwyn norwyn courier leaves the lamael kaswyn briwyn tamix jorael gorix zoreth holir ledger at gate 3079 under passcode 677723

## Releases

The Farewheel ticket-pricing experiment ships behind the `dynamic-fare` flag. Each release candidate must pass the pricing-simulation suite before tagging, since a mispriced bucket once cost us a full rollback in the Quorvane staging region. Tag builds from `release/*` only. All release artifacts are verified against the key below.

deploy key for kagup-bawig: bky9_ZMq28eTw9